Why Diesel Vehicle Breakdowns Happen

Diesel vehicles, while known for their robustness and fuel efficiency, are not immune to breakdowns. Common causes for diesel engine failures include fuel system issues, electrical faults, overheating, and even something as simple as a flat tire. However, the main factor that separates a diesel breakdown from a typical petrol vehicle issue is that diesel engines often require specialized knowledge and equipment to repair or tow.

Fuel System Failures

One of the most common problems faced by diesel engines is fuel system failure. Diesel fuel injectors are sensitive and prone to clogging or malfunctioning. If the fuel system fails, your vehicle could lose power or stall, leaving you stranded. In these situations, an emergency towing service equipped to handle diesel-powered vehicles is essential to get your vehicle safely to a repair shop.

Overheating

Diesel engines run at higher temperatures compared to gasoline engines, which increases the risk of overheating. If your engine gets too hot, it can cause severe damage, requiring professional towing to prevent further issues. An overheating diesel engine should be attended to by professionals who understand the unique needs of these vehicles.

Electrical Failures

Another common issue for diesel vehicles is electrical failure. Diesel engines rely on sophisticated electrical systems, including sensors and alternators. If any of these components fail, your vehicle could be rendered inoperable. A skilled towing service can quickly identify the issue and safely transport your vehicle for repairs.

The Role of Emergency Towing Services for Diesel Vehicles

When a diesel vehicle breaks down, quick and reliable towing services can make a huge difference. Emergency towing for diesel vehicles requires special equipment and expertise. Diesel trucks, for example, are much larger and heavier than standard vehicles, so towing them requires heavy-duty tow trucks capable of safely transporting them without causing damage.

Specialized Equipment for Towing Diesel Vehicles

Regular tow trucks may not be sufficient for diesel vehicles, especially if you're dealing with a commercial truck or a large diesel-powered vehicle. Professional towing companies that specialize in diesel vehicle recovery will have specialized equipment like flatbeds, heavy-duty tow trucks, and high-capacity winches to ensure safe transport of your vehicle.

Expert Technicians for Diesel Vehicle Recovery

Not only does towing require the right equipment, but it also requires skilled technicians who understand the ins and outs of diesel engines. Diesel vehicles often require specific handling during recovery to prevent further damage. Towing professionals with expertise in diesel engine repair can assess the situation, handle the recovery process smoothly, and help you avoid costly repairs caused by improper handling.

Choosing the Right Emergency Towing Service

When selecting an emergency towing service for your diesel vehicle, it’s important to choose a company with experience in handling diesel engine breakdowns. Look for towing services that specialize in heavy-duty and diesel vehicle recovery. Check their credentials, reviews, and response times to ensure you're working with a reliable provider.

Key Factors to Consider

Some important factors to consider when choosing an emergency towing service include:

  • Availability: Does the company offer 24/7 towing services?
  • Experience: Do they have a track record of handling diesel vehicle breakdowns?
  • Equipment: Do they have the necessary equipment for large and heavy diesel vehicles?
  • Response time: How quickly can they get to your location?
  • Customer service: Are they professional and helpful during your call?

By keeping these factors in mind, you can ensure that you get the best possible service when you need it most.
